Well looks like we have the components for a possible sherman sesh on Thrusday......
* growing fog bank, forecast to go up over 1,800 , driven by the low pressure making our fog return - and hosing any chance of coast wind
* increase in the pressure gradient to sacto
* warming up of the land over sacto

No guarantee this time of year........but it's possible.
